Own both the digital PS4 version and steam version and they both play equally well without input lag or long loading times. Steam has the latest balance changes and online (but not roll back) which the PS4 version lacks. The PS4 version however has the ability to rotate between 2D and 3D backgrounds, has both AST and OST, color-edit customization and gallery mode. Both versions include the original Neo-Geo version of KOF'98.
